Ugly weeds and grasses can muscle into yards and gardens, but for those who have pets, it’s risky to use weed killers made with harsh chemicals. Pets can pick up toxins through their paws and skin, or eat plants that absorb them. It’s possible to choose a pet-safe weed killer instead to protect furry family members while eliminating the invaders.

The best pet-safe weed killers are usually made with natural or organic sustainable ingredients such as vinegar or concentrated salts. These herbicides destroy plants by desiccation (drying the leaves) or disrupting their growth. They’re less likely to pollute waterways, disturb natural habitats, degrade the soil, or otherwise harm the environment. Pet-safe, eco-friendly weed killers are also less likely to affect human and wildlife health negatively.

However, “Labeling something as ‘natural’ or ‘organic’ does not tell you anything about the toxicity of that particular substance and you shouldn’t assume that it is safe. In fact, the most toxic substance known to man, the Botulinum toxin, is 100 percent all-natural and organic,” says Bob Mann, senior director of technical and regulatory affairs at the National Association of Landscape Professionals, located in Fairfax, Virginia. He names poison ivy and mushrooms as examples. “An excellent (and completely free) source of information on all types of pesticides is the National Pesticide Information Center, which is based at Oregon State University and funded by the EPA. They’ll even hop on the phone with you to answer any questions about various product applications.”

Before You Buy a Pet-Safe Weed Killer

Some people try homemade weed killers before shopping for one. Before making a purchase, however, it’s a good idea for shoppers to make sure the product doesn’t contain chemicals known to harm pets, people, and the environment.

Look for natural weed killers that target the weeds and grasses that need to be eliminated. Selective weed killers will destroy only specific weeds or grasses and not other plants around them and are a good choice for spot-killing.

Nonselective weed killers destroy any kind of plant or grass they come in contact with. They’re better for larger areas where they can be sprayed or where granules can be scattered freely, without worry that they’ll damage nearby edibles, flowers, turfgrasses, and other desirable plants.

If a product doesn’t specify when people and pets can safely re-enter the treated area, a rule of thumb is to wait 48 to 72 hours, or until a spray product is completely dry or absorbed. (Some products take less time.) We found that results vary depending on the weather, if weeds are young or fully rooted, and whether they’re wet from rain or dew. Not all pet-safe weed killers are rainproof. The best time to apply weed killer is when weeds first appear; when rain isn’t expected; and on warm, sunny, dry days.

Or, DIY Your Own Pet-Safe Weed Killer 

Your hands are the best pet-safe, natural weed killers if you can pull up the entire root system of weeds and grasses you don’t want. Tip: it’s easier to do this after a soaking rain. If you prefer garden tools to DIY weed killers, opt for a Cobrahead weeder and cultivator hand tool, which is an ergonomically designed hand tool with a forged steel blade for digging, edging, and planting; a standing Fiskers four-claw weeder; or choose one of the best garden hoes.

Concentrated vinegar can be used as a DIY weed killer. Whip up a homemade natural weed killer by mixing a gallon of white vinegar with a cup of salt and a tablespoon of liquid dish soap. Spray it on a dry, sunny day and weeds should die in about a week. Salt, sugar, bleach, and baking soda can also kill weeds. However, these DIY weed killer ingredients can harm soil, poison small mammals, or, if sugar is used, attract undesirable pests and wildlife.

Russell Taylor, vice president of Live Earth Products, a company located in Emery, Utah, that mines and manufactures ingredients used in a number of industries, including lawn care products, says, “It’s important to note that high salt content, which kills the weed, can hinder grass regrowth after weed removal. Consider drenching those dead spots with liquid humic acid to counter salt damage and maintain a pet-friendly, spot-free lawn.” Pouring boiling water on weeds also works, although they’ll regrow if the roots don’t die. It’s a good idea to wear shoes to protect your feet from splashes and handle the hot water carefully.

Bob Mann advises, “When in doubt, hire a professional lawn care company … Or if you decide to do it yourself: One, read the product label; two, read the product label; and three (you guessed it), read the product label. Everything you need to know to safely use any pesticide is contained on the label.”

What to Consider When Choosing a Pet-Safe Weed Killer 

Look for weed killers labeled “pet safe” that don’t contain harsh chemicals. Even if you use a natural or organic weed killer, follow all directions to keep your pet safe. Check to see how long to keep your pets away from treated areas, and don’t store or leave any kind of weed killer within their reach. For a list of organic herbicides that are considered toxic to animals, see the Merck Veterinary Manual. You may want to protect yourself by wearing protective goggles and clothing when using vinegar-based or other strong-smelling herbicides.

Ingredients 

Most pet-safe weed killers contain organic or natural ingredients such as acetic acid, potassium, or sodium salts. The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) says corn meal gluten, a byproduct of milled corn, is pet-safe, but it prevents weeds and doesn’t kill them. Sea salt eliminates weeds and grasses and won’t harm pets or bees.

Selective vs. Nonselective

Selective weed killers are products that kill weeds, but not desirable plants like ornamentals or turfgrasses. Nonselective weed killers destroy any kind of vegetation they touch, whether they’re liquid sprays or granules applied to the soil. If you’re trying to kill all the plants in a large area, you may want a nonselective weed killer. Choose a selective weed killer if you’re trying to kill small, weedy patches in a lawn or working near desirable plants. Be aware of where the product may wash onto or drift on the wind beyond the area you’re treating and take precautions if necessary.

Application

Most pet-safe weed killers come as ready-to-use liquids. Some are sold with spray attachments, and others are available as refills you can put in a sprayer you already have. Concentrated pet-safe weed killers must be diluted before you spray them. Liquid weed killers can be used as spot-killers or sprayed over areas of any size.

Weed killers are also available in granular form. Many are safe for pets immediately after application and can prevent weeds from growing around established plants that are at least 3 inches tall. However, these will not kill weeds that have already sprouted. For best results, existing weeds should be removed before applying pre-emergent, granular weed killers. Weed killers that come as granules should be applied to bare soil or added to mulched areas and gently raked or watered in.

Q. Does vinegar kill weeds permanently?

Vinegar kills weed leaves but they can grow back from their roots. Make a stronger solution by adding a cup of table salt and a tablespoon of dishwashing soap to a gallon of vinegar.

Q. How long does it take for weed killer to dry?

Drying time varies depending on the weather, the product, and how heavily it’s applied. A good rule of thumb is to keep people and pets off treated areas for at least 48 to 72 hours unless the label says differently.

Q. What do I do if my pet comes into contact with poisonous weed killers?

Get your pet safely away and immediately call your veterinarian or the ASPCA Animal Poison Control Center at 888-426-4435. Tell them which weed killer your pet encountered, and have the label or original container handy.

Q. Are pet-safe weed killers as effective as traditional weed killers?

Some are, but it depends on what you’re targeting. Some require repeat applications and take longer to work. Many gardeners don’t mind the trade-off, if any, to keep their pets safe.
